GB/T 5211.16-2007/ISO 787-17.2002 Comparison of tinting strength of white pigments1 ScopeThis section provides general test methods compare with the same type of white pigments agreed achromatic color capabilities. Standard describes two methods (A and B), faster than the method A method B, for the test samples of a single color; for a plurality of samples Test Method B is better, particularly for unknown samples achromatic pigment force. Note. The general method is applicable to specify a pigment in the pigment product standard should be noted that the present method, and indicate any due to the characteristics of the pigment and the need to do Detailed changes. Only when this general method does not apply to a specific pigment, only the provisions of a special method to compare the tinting strength of white pigments.2 Normative referencesThe following documents contain provisions which, through reference in this text, constitute provisions of this part. GB/T 3186-2006 Paints, varnishes and raw materials for paints and varnishes - Sampling (ISO 15528.2000, IDT) ISO 788 ultramarine3 Reagents3.1 Blue paste, composed as follows. --- Castor oil (pharmaceutical). 500g; --- Calcium sulfate precipitation CaSO4 · 2H2O. 475g; --- Ultramarine (in line with the provisions of ISO 788). 5g; --- Treated natural soil 1). 20g. 1) Suitable materials are treated bentonite. Blue slurry prepared as follows. The natural soil in a beaker mixed with a sufficient amount of castor oil to prepare a homogeneous slurry, the remaining castor oil was added under stirring, the mixture Was heated to 50 ℃ incubated 15min, then added in small portions with stirring ultramarine and calcium sulfate, and then through a dryer or other suitable grinders The slurry was mechanically thoroughly dispersed, and uniformly stirring the slurry sufficiently, if necessary, may be heated. The slurry was placed in a sealed container, preferably a screw cap.4 Instrument4.1 spatula. steel; tapered blade, length (140 ~ 150) mm, a maximum width (20 ~ 25) mm, the narrowest point of not less than 12.5mm. 4.2 glass. colorless and transparent, a size of 150mm × 150mm, or other suitable dimensions. 4.3 automatic grinding machine. with frosted glass disc diameter (180 ~ 250) mm, the pressure exerted by the use of a maximum of about 1000N, disc Speed (70 ~ 120) r/min. Each has a counting device 25 into gear. The best cooling water can pass, if automatic grinding machine can not pass cooling Water, should ensure a constant temperature during the grinding process. 4.4 tablet. frosted glass plate or a marble slab, is used when no grinder available. 4.5 Balance. accurate to 0.001g. 4.6 hand grinder.
